Definition

A toric resolution is a specific type of resolution of singularities that utilizes combinatorial and geometric properties of toric varieties to address singular points in algebraic varieties. This approach allows for a more structured analysis of the singularities by translating problems into the language of polyhedra and fans, making it easier to construct resolutions and study their properties.

5 Must Know Facts For Your Next Test

  1. Toric resolutions specifically target the types of singularities that can be described through the combinatorial structure of toric varieties.
  2. One key advantage of toric resolutions is that they can often be constructed using straightforward geometric operations like blowing up, which can simplify complex singularities.
  3. These resolutions are particularly useful in understanding how singularities behave under various transformations and mappings within algebraic geometry.
  4. In many cases, toric resolutions can provide insights into the topological features of the underlying algebraic varieties, linking combinatorial aspects with geometric properties.
  5. Toric resolutions are closely tied to the theory of Newton polyhedra, which can help identify potential resolutions by examining the geometry of the associated polytopes.

Review Questions

  • How does the concept of toric resolutions relate to the broader framework of resolution of singularities?
    • Toric resolutions are a specialized method within the broader framework of resolution of singularities, focusing on resolving singularities through the use of toric varieties. By leveraging combinatorial data from fans and polyhedra, toric resolutions offer concrete tools to tackle specific types of singularities that may be challenging to resolve using traditional methods. This connection enhances our understanding of singularity resolution by providing an organized approach that connects algebraic geometry with combinatorial topology.
  • Discuss the significance of combinatorial structures in constructing toric resolutions and how they aid in understanding singularities.
    • Combinatorial structures play a crucial role in constructing toric resolutions as they provide the framework needed to analyze and resolve singularities effectively. The fans and cones associated with toric varieties allow mathematicians to translate algebraic problems into geometric ones, making it easier to visualize and manipulate the resolution process. This structured approach helps identify the nature of singularities and offers insights into how these points can be smoothed out while preserving important geometric features.
